Jamaica now ranked 52nd in the World

Jamaica has moved from rank 54 to rank 52 in the latest FIFA rankings released yesterday. Jamaica remains the top ranked CFU Team, and 5th in the CONCACAF rankings behind Mexico, USA, Panama and Honduras.

Jamaica’s U20 Women meet the Proving Grounds

The U-20 Reggae Girlz will begin the final round of the Caribbean Qualifiers tomorrow afternoon against Haiti at 1pm Jamaica time. The other teams in the group are Cayman and the hosts Dominican Republic. If the girls top the four team group, they will advance to the final round which is scheduled for March in Panama.
